The journey from the heritage town of Kanadukathan to the port city of Kochi spans approximately 320 km. You can drive via NH 544, passing through Dindigul and Palakkad. Train travel is possible by reaching Karaikudi Junction and taking a connecting train to Ernakulam. The route offers a transition from the arid Chettinad landscape to the lush Western Ghats. Expect a travel time of 7 to 8 hours by road. This route is popular for those exploring the cultural heritage of Tamil Nadu and the backwaters of Kerala.
Total Distance: 320 km driving distance; 260 km straight-line air distance.
